Description

Calligraphy scroll with a poem written by Han Yaozeng 韓耀曾, secretary to Yuan Shikai 袁世凱 (1859 - 1916) the first president of the Chinese Republic.The poem reads: 樵歌一曲眾山皆響: "The woodcutters song, in one corner, the host of mountains all resound (echo)." It is addressed to Dr. Paul [Jones].
